Transaction 6166f255419fc70ba33f80d89a2afba32e272d4006f63a590c86128325463aae

1 Input
2 Outputs
  • 6166f255419fc70ba33f80d89a2afba32e272d4006f63a590c86128325463aae:0
  • value  9146037
    address  34XDiyTTY6gF4pPW4sa8fNzuuUWb6VyZVa
  • 6166f255419fc70ba33f80d89a2afba32e272d4006f63a590c86128325463aae:1
  • value  65011171
    address  12o9j939ojzXiXGGCnXgPA4R9TR7DwaZai